Abstract
The present invention provides a kind of electric driven glass stack devices with fixed baffle, include the upper conveyor belt connected by lifting gear and lower conveyor belt and be fixed on the overhead gage on roof, the glass pusher equal with cascading conveyors difference in height is equipped with below upper conveyor belt;The lifting gear includes lifting seat, elevating lever and lifting platform, is connect with lifting platform at the top of elevating lever, and elevating lever bottom is inserted in lifting seat and controls lifting by the motor inside lifting seat;Lifting platform highest point is concordant with upper conveyor belt surface and overhead gage lowest point, and lifting platform lowest point is concordant with lower conveyor belt.Finished glass on conveyer belt can be stacked automatically by the device, be improved work efficiency, and is reduced people's cost of labor, and prevent glass from being slid from lifting platform by baffle, is improved security performance.
Description
Technical field
The present invention relates to glass production line field, specifically a kind of electric driven glass stack device with fixed baffle.
Background technology
In glass production line, finished glass usually inserts in pan tank vertically.It is put or machinery usually using artificial
It puts two ways finished glass is stacked horizontally, manually puts inefficiency, and be easy to cause damage of product.Mechanical Method is logical
Complicated mechanical arm is crossed, the suitable position that finished glass rotates is put, equipment cost is high, and working efficiency is low.
Invention content
The present invention in order to solve problems in the prior art, provides a kind of electric driven glass heap closed assembly with fixed baffle
It sets, the finished glass on conveyer belt can be stacked automatically by the device, be improved work efficiency, and people's cost of labor is reduced, and
And prevent glass from being slid from lifting platform by baffle, improve security performance.
The present invention includes the upper conveyor belt connected by lifting gear and lower conveyor belt and the overhead gage for being fixed on roof,
The glass pusher equal with cascading conveyors difference in height is equipped with below upper conveyor belt;The lifting gear includes lifting
Seat, elevating lever and lifting platform, elevating lever top are connect with lifting platform, and elevating lever bottom is inserted in lifting seat inside by lifting seat
Motor control lifting;Lifting platform highest point is concordant with upper conveyor belt surface and overhead gage lowest point, lifting platform lowest point with
Lower conveyor belt is concordant.
It is further improved, is blocked by overhead gage when entering lifting platform by upper conveyor belt per sheet glass, motor control lifting
Bar reduces the thickness of a glass, the glass that glass pusher will stack on lifting platform when motor controls the elevating lever place of being preferably minimized
Glass is pushed to lower conveyor belt.
It is further improved, the overhead gage is roller shutter structure, can be rolled when equipment does not work, can be with when more exchange device
Overhead gage height is adjusted according to new equipment.
Advantageous effect of the present invention is:Finished glass on conveyer belt can be stacked automatically by the device, improve work
Make efficiency, reduces people's cost of labor, and prevent glass from being slid from lifting platform by baffle, improve security performance.
